Greese, lt. 1982 12 May (continued) at x 14M. Got a peculiarly patterned colovyx as we descended into the Owens Valley (HWS 1159) and a subadult Crotalus mitchelli between the Vista lookout and Darwin Road. 13 May Up at 0700 and on the road x8. Saw two Gophers crossing Trona-Wildrose Road just south of the supposed N. boundary of its range (a ridge/pass), at 9.2 mi (0901h) and 5.1mi N. of the San Bernardino Co. line. Got a DOR adult Crotalus cerastes (several hours old) at 0955h on Garlock Rd. Got a small adult Masticophis flagellum A&R 1021h on Hwy 14. Snake musted and bit when seized (and I tore my pants!). Saw several large Sceloporus magister on boulders and on roadside along Rodrock-Randsburg and Searls Station Roads. Coffee in Mojave; Owens/Ventura Co., California. 14/15 - 1450 we turned trash in a vacant lot on the NE side of Harbor Blvd. Got 6 Anniella & 2 Uta, and saw numerous other Uta and/or Sceloporus.
